Datadictionary OpenWave 3.1.11
Previous topic Chapter index Next topic

View: vwfrmhandhcontacten

 

 

Schema

public

 

Owner

waveuser005

 

Descriptions

View van alle contactpersonen bij handhavingszaken. Basistabel tbhandhcontactennn/tbcontactadressen

 

Fields

Name

Data type

Description

dnkeyhandhavingen

integer

Primary key van de handhavingszaak (tbhandhavingen.dnkey) waar de contactpersoon aan verbonden is

dnkeycontactadressen

integer

Primary key van de contactadreskaart (tbcontactadressen.dnkey) van de contactpersoon.

dvcontvoorletters

varchar(10)

Voorletters van de contactpersoon

dvcontvoorvoegsel

varchar(10)

Voorvoegsel (zoals van of van der) van de contactpersoon

dvcontroepnaam

varchar(20)

Roepnaam van de contactpersoon

dvcontachternaam

varchar(200)

Achternaam van de contactpersoon

dvcontbedrijfsnaam

varchar(200)

Officiele bedrijfsnaam van de contactpersoon

dbcontbriefaanhef

varchar(50)

Briefaanhef zoals Geachte mevrouw Jansen

dvcontwoonplaats

varchar(80)

Woonplaatsnaam postadres van de contactpersoon

dvcontstraatnaam

varchar(80)

Straatnaam postadres van de contactpersoon

dvcontaanduidhuisnr

varchar(2)

Aanduiding bij huisnummer (zoals by of to) postadres van de contactpersoon

dvconthuisnummer

varchar(5)

Huisnummer postadres van de contactpersoon

dvconthuisnrtoevoeg

varchar(4)

Toevoeging bij huisnummer postadres van de contactpersoon

dvconthuisletter

char(1)

Huisletter postadres van de contactpersoon

dvcontpostcode

varchar(10)

Postcode postadres van de contactpersoon

dvconttelefoon

varchar(30)

Telefoon van de contactpersoon

dvcontfax

varchar(15)

Faxnummer van de contactpersoon

dvcontemail

varchar(320)

Emailadres van de contactpersoon

dvdebiteurnr

varchar(20)

Debiteurnummer van de contactpersoon

dvgeslacht

char(1)

Geslacht van de contactpersoon. (M)an of (V)rouw of o(N)bekend

dvcontbinnr

varchar(10)

KvK-nummer (8-cijferig) uit het handelsregister van de contactpersoon

dvcontbsnnr

varchar(10)

Burger service nummer van de contactpersoon

dvveststraat

varchar(80)

Straatnaam vestigingsadres van de contactpersoon

dvvesthuisnr

varchar(5)

Huisnummer vestigingsadres van de contactpersoon

dvvesthuisletter

char(1)

Huisletter vestigingsadres van de contactpersoon

dvvesthuistoev

varchar(4)

Huisnummer toevoeging vestigingsadres van de contactpersoon

dvvestpc

varchar(10)

Postcode vestigingsadres van de contactpersoon

dvvestplaats

varchar(80)

Woonplaatsnaam vestigingsadres van de contactpersoon

dvcontadrescode

char(3)

Codering van de rol van de contactpersoon zoals EIG of DRV

dvcontadressoort

varchar(30)

De rol van de contactpersoon zoals eigenaar of drijver

ddcontadresverval

timestamp

Datum dat adressoort (de rol) is vervallen

dvconttav

varchar(238)

Constructie voor ter attentie van zoals dhr. j. van Dalen

dvcontadres

varchar(95)

Samenstelling van straatnaam en huisnummer van postadres van de contactpersoon

dvconthandelsnaam

varchar(200)

Handelsnaam van het bedrijf van de contactpersoon

dvcontgsm

varchar(15)

Mobiele nummer van de contactpersoon

dvcodenationaliteit

char(4)

Codering van de nationaliteit van de contactpersoon (gba-systeem)

dvnationaliteit

varchar(50)

Nationaliteit van de contactpersoon

dddatummutatie

timestamp

Datum dat de contactadreskaart voor het laatst is gemuteerd

ddcontrolegba

timestamp

Datum dat de contactadreskaart via een StUF BG koppeling is ververst

dvvestigingsnr

varchar(12)

Vestigingsnr van contactadreskaart (indien bedrijf)

dvdoopnamen

varchar(100)

Doopnamen van contactpersoon

ddgeboortedatum

timestamp

Geboortedatum van contactpersoon

dvgeboorteplaats

varchar(80)

Geboorteplaats van contactpersoon

dvidentiteitbew

varchar(25)

Nummer van identiteitsbewijs van contactpersoon

ddvervaldatum

timestamp

Datum dat contactadres-kaart is vervallen

dvgebruiksnaam

varchar(200)

 

 

Rules

Name

Event

Instead

Condition

Description

_RETURN

SELECT

 

 

 

Definition

CREATE VIEW public.vwfrmhandhcontacten (
   dnkeyhandhavingen,
   dnkeycontactadressen,
   dvcontvoorletters,
   dvcontvoorvoegsel,
   dvcontroepnaam,
   dvcontachternaam,
   dvcontbedrijfsnaam,
   dbcontbriefaanhef,
   dvcontwoonplaats,
   dvcontstraatnaam,
   dvcontaanduidhuisnr,
   dvconthuisnummer,
   dvconthuisnrtoevoeg,
   dvconthuisletter,
   dvcontpostcode,
   dvconttelefoon,
   dvcontfax,
   dvcontemail,
   dvdebiteurnr,
   dvgeslacht,
   dvcontbinnr,
   dvcontbsnnr,
   dvveststraat,
   dvvesthuisnr,
   dvvesthuisletter,
   dvvesthuistoev,
   dvvestpc,
   dvvestplaats,
   dvcontadrescode,
   dvcontadressoort,
   ddcontadresverval,
   dvconttav,
   dvcontadres,
   dvconthandelsnaam,
   dvcontgsm,
   dvcodenationaliteit,
   dvnationaliteit,
   dddatummutatie,
   ddcontrolegba,
   dvvestigingsnr,
   dvdoopnamen,
   ddgeboortedatum,
   dvgeboorteplaats,
   dvidentiteitbew,
   ddvervaldatum,
   dvgebruiksnaam)
AS
SELECT
tbhandhcontactennn.dnkeyhandhavingen,
   tbcontactadressen.dnkey AS dnkeycontactadressen,
   tbcontactadressen.dvvoorletters AS dvcontvoorletters,
   tbcontactadressen.dvvoorvoegsel AS dvcontvoorvoegsel,
   tbcontactadressen.dvroepnaam AS dvcontroepnaam,
   tbcontactadressen.dvachternaam AS dvcontachternaam,
   tbcontactadressen.dvbedrijfsnaam AS dvcontbedrijfsnaam,
   tbcontactadressen.dvbriefaanhef AS dbcontbriefaanhef,
   tbcontactadressen.dvwoonplaatsnaam AS dvcontwoonplaats,
   tbcontactadressen.dvstraatnaam AS dvcontstraatnaam,
   tbcontactadressen.dvaanduidingbijhuisnummer AS dvcontaanduidhuisnr,
   tbcontactadressen.dvhuisnummer AS dvconthuisnummer,
   tbcontactadressen.dvhuisnummertoevoeging AS dvconthuisnrtoevoeg,
   tbcontactadressen.dvhuisletter AS dvconthuisletter,
   tbcontactadressen.dvpostcode AS dvcontpostcode,
   tbcontactadressen.dvtelefoon AS dvconttelefoon,
   tbcontactadressen.dvfax AS dvcontfax,
   tbcontactadressen.dvemail AS dvcontemail, tbcontactadressen.dvdebiteurnr,
   tbcontactadressen.dvgeslacht, tbcontactadressen.dvbin AS dvcontbinnr,
   tbcontactadressen.dvsofinummer AS dvcontbsnnr,
   tbcontactadressen.dvveststraat, tbcontactadressen.dvvesthuisnr,
   tbcontactadressen.dvvesthuisletter, tbcontactadressen.dvvesthuistoev,
   tbcontactadressen.dvvestpc, tbcontactadressen.dvvestplaats,
   tbadressoort.dvcode AS dvcontadrescode,
   tbadressoort.dvomschrijving AS dvcontadressoort,
   tbadressoort.ddvervaldatum AS ddcontadresverval,
   
((((
       CASE
           WHEN
tbcontactadressen.dvgeslacht = 'M'::bpchar THEN 'De heer'::text
           WHEN tbcontactadressen.dvgeslacht = 'V'::bpchar THEN 'Mevrouw'::text
           ELSE 'De heer/mevrouw'::text
       END ||
       CASE
           WHEN
tbcontactadressen.dvvoorletters IS NOT NULL THEN
               rtrim(' '::text || tbcontactadressen.dvvoorletters::text)
           ELSE ''::text
       END) ||
       CASE
           WHEN
tbcontactadressen.dvvoorvoegsel IS NOT NULL THEN
               rtrim(' '::text || tbcontactadressen.dvvoorvoegsel::text)
           ELSE ''::text
       END) ||
       CASE
           WHEN
tbcontactadressen.dvachternaam IS NOT NULL THEN
               rtrim(' '::text || tbcontactadressen.dvachternaam::text)
           ELSE ''::text
       END))::character varying(238) AS dvconttav,
   
(((((tbcontactadressen.dvstraatnaam::text ||
       CASE
           WHEN
tbcontactadressen.dvaanduidingbijhuisnummer IS NOT NULL THEN
               rtrim(' '::text || tbcontactadressen.dvaanduidingbijhuisnummer::text)
           ELSE ''::text
       END) ||
       CASE
           WHEN
tbcontactadressen.dvhuisnummer IS NOT NULL THEN
               rtrim(' '::text || tbcontactadressen.dvhuisnummer::text)
           ELSE ''::text
       END) ||
       CASE
           WHEN
tbcontactadressen.dvhuisletter IS NOT NULL THEN
               tbcontactadressen.dvhuisletter
           ELSE ''::bpchar
       END::text) ||
       CASE
           WHEN
rtrim(tbcontactadressen.dvhuisnummertoevoeging::text) IS NULL
               THEN
''::text
           ELSE replace('-'::text ||
               tbcontactadressen.dvhuisnummertoevoeging::text, '--'::text, '-'::text)
       END))::character varying(95) AS dvcontadres,
   tbcontactadressen.dvhandelsnaam AS dvconthandelsnaam,
   tbcontactadressen.dvgsm AS dvcontgsm, tbcontactadressen.dvcodenationaliteit,
   tbnationaliteiten.dvomschrijving AS dvnationaliteit,
   tbcontactadressen.dddatummutatie, tbcontactadressen.ddcontrolegba,
   tbcontactadressen.dvvestigingsnr, tbcontactadressen.dvdoopnamen,
   tbcontactadressen.ddgeboortedatum, tbcontactadressen.dvgeboorteplaats,
   tbcontactadressen.dvidentiteitbew, tbcontactadressen.ddvervaldatum,
   tbcontactadressen.dvgebruiksnaam
FROM tbhandhcontactennn
  JOIN tbcontactadressen ON tbhandhcontactennn.dnkeycontactadressen =
      tbcontactadressen.dnkey
  JOIN tbadressoort ON tbhandhcontactennn.dvcodeadressoort = tbadressoort.dvcode
  LEFT JOIN tbnationaliteiten ON tbcontactadressen.dvcodenationaliteit =
      tbnationaliteiten.dvcode;

COMMENT ON VIEW public.vwfrmhandhcontacten
IS 'View van alle contactpersonen bij handhavingszaken. Basistabel tbhandhcontactennn/tbcontactadressen';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dnkeyhandhavingen
IS 'Primary key van de handhavingszaak (tbhandhavingen.dnkey) waar de contactpersoon aan verbonden is';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dnkeycontactadressen
IS 'Primary key van de contactadreskaart (tbcontactadressen.dnkey) van de contactpersoon.';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ontvoorletters
IS 'Voorletters van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ontvoorvoegsel
IS 'Voorvoegsel (zoals van of van der) van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ontroepnaam
IS 'Roepnaam van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ontachternaam
IS 'Achternaam van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ontbedrijfsnaam
IS 'Officiele bedrijfsnaam van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dbcontbriefaanhef
IS 'Briefaanhef zoals Geachte mevrouw Jansen';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ontwoonplaats
IS 'Woonplaatsnaam post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ontstraatnaam
IS 'Straatnaam post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ontaanduidhuisnr
IS 'Aanduiding bij huisnummer (zoals by of to) post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conthuisnummer
IS 'Huisnummer post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conthuisnrtoevoeg
IS 'Toevoeging bij huisnummer post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conthuisletter
IS 'Huisletter post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ontpostcode
IS 'Postcode post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conttelefoon
IS 'Telefoon van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ontfax
IS 'Faxnummer van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ontemail
IS 'Emailad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vdebiteurnr
IS 'Debiteurnummer van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vgeslacht
IS 'Geslacht van de contactpersoon. (M)an of (V)rouw of o(N)bekend';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ontbinnr
IS 'KvK-nummer (8-cijferig) uit het handelsregister van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ontbsnnr
IS 'Burger service nummer van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vveststraat
IS 'Straatnaam v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vesthuisnr
IS 'Huisnummer v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vesthuisletter
IS 'Huisletter v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vesthuistoev
IS 'Huisnummer toevoeging v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vestpc
IS 'Postcode v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vestplaats
IS 'Woonplaatsnaam vestigingsad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ontadrescode
IS 'Codering van de rol van de contactpersoon zoals EIG of DRV';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ontadressoort
IS 'De rol van de contactpersoon zoals eigenaar of drijver';

COMMENT ON COLUMN public.vwfrmhandhcontacten.ddcontadresverval
IS 'Datum dat adressoort (de rol) is vervallen';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conttav
IS 'Constructie voor ter attentie van zoals dhr. j. van Dalen';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ontadres
IS 'Samenstelling van straatnaam en huisnummer van postadres van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vconthandelsnaam
IS 'Handelsnaam van het bedrijf van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contgsm
IS 'Mobiele nummer van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vcodenationaliteit
IS 'Codering van de nationaliteit van de contactpersoon (gba-systeem)';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vnationaliteit
IS 'Nationaliteit van de cont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dddatummutatie
IS 'Datum dat de contactadreskaart voor het laatst is gemuteerd';

COMMENT ON COLUMN public.vwfrmhandhcontacten.ddcontrolegba
IS 'Datum dat de contactadreskaart via een StUF BG koppeling is ververst';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vvestigingsnr
IS 'Vestigingsnr van contactadreskaart (indien bedrijf)';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vdoopnamen
IS 'Doopnamen van cont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.ddgeboortedatum
IS 'Geboortedatum van cont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vgeboorteplaats
IS 'Geboorteplaats van cont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.dvidentiteitbew
IS 'Nummer van identiteitsbewijs van contactpersoon';

COMMENT ON COLUMN public.vwfrmhandhcontacten.ddvervaldatum
IS 'Datum dat contactadres-kaart is vervallen';

This file was generated with SQL Manager for PostgreSQL (www.pgsqlmanager.com) at 22-2-2017 10:50
Previous topic Chapter index Next topic